Gardenia increased price of loaf bread by P1

Gardenia increased by P1 the price of its loaf bread on Monday. Gardenia Bakeries Philippines Inc. raised its price despite the directive of the Philippine Association of Supermarkets (PASI). Jollibee to open 250 new stores this year

Philippines’ top fastfood chain, Jollibee Foods Corp, plans to open up 280 new stores before the end of 2011. Jollibee is looking to open 90 stores in China, 30 in other countries that it did not identify, and 160 new branches in the country.
